OpenClaw完整配置教程:从安装到部署手把手指南,新手零基础也能轻松掌握

在人工智能技术快速发展的今天,拥有一个专属的AI助手已经成为很多人的需求。OpenClaw作为一款功能强大的开源AI助手管理平台,让每个人都能够轻松创建和管理自己的智能助手。本文将为你详细介绍OpenClaw的完整配置流程,从安装到部署,手把手教你打造属于你的AI智能助手。

OpenClaw是一个完全开源的AI助手框架,最大的特点是跨平台支持和高度可定制性。通过OpenClaw,你可以连接到飞书、Discord、Telegram等多个主流通讯平台,让同一个AI助手在不同场景下都能为你服务。这意味着你只需要配置一次,就能在多个平台使用同一个智能助手,大大提高了使用效率。而且OpenClaw支持市面上主流的AI模型,包括Claude、GPT-4等,你可以根据自己的需求选择最适合的模型。

在开始安装OpenClaw之前,你需要确认系统是否满足基本要求。OpenClaw支持Windows、macOS和Linux操作系统,所以主流平台都能运行。但是需要先安装Node.js环境,建议使用Node.js 18或更高版本,这样才能保证OpenClaw正常运行。内存方面至少需要4GB RAM,推荐8GB以上以获得更好的性能。存储空间要求不高,至少500MB可用空间就足够了。

安装OpenClaw的第一步是安装Node.js。访问Node.js的官方网站nodejs.org,下载LTS版本的安装包。下载完成后直接运行安装程序,按照提示完成安装即可。安装完成后,在Windows上打开命令提示符,在macOS或Linux上打开终端,输入命令node -v,如果看到版本号就说明Node.js安装成功了。同样可以输入npm -v来验证npm包管理器是否正常工作。

Node.js安装完成后,接下来就是安装OpenClaw了。打开命令提示符或终端,输入命令npm install -g openclaw并回车。这个命令会从npm仓库下载OpenClaw并全局安装到你的系统中。安装过程可能需要几分钟时间,取决于网络速度。安装完成后,输入openclaw –version来验证是否安装成功,如果看到版本号显示出来就说明OpenClaw已经正确安装了。

首次使用OpenClaw需要进行初始化配置。在命令提示符或终端中输入openclaw init并回车,系统会引导你完成初始化过程。首先是选择工作目录,这是OpenClaw存储配置文件和Agent数据的目录。你可以选择默认路径,也可以自定义路径。然后是选择默认的AI模型,OpenClaw支持Claude、GPT等多种模型,你可以根据自己的需求和API密钥情况选择合适的模型。

配置AI模型是使用OpenClaw的关键步骤。要使用AI模型,你需要先配置相应的API密钥。以Claude为例,你需要访问Anthropic的官方网站anthropic.com,注册账号并获取API密钥。获取密钥后,编辑OpenClaw工作目录下的配置文件,将你的API密钥填入相应位置。配置文件中还需要指定要使用的具体模型,比如claude-3-opus或claude-3-sonnet等,不同的模型在性能和成本上有所区别。

配置好AI模型后,下一步是连接通讯平台。OpenClaw支持飞书、Discord、Telegram等多个平台。这里以飞书为例,首先访问飞书开放平台,创建一个新的应用,选择企业自建应用类型。应用创建完成后,在应用详情页面可以看到App ID和App Secret,这两个信息需要记录下来。然后为应用配置机器人,并在权限管理中开启必要的权限,比如获取消息、发送消息、获取用户信息等。

完成飞书应用的配置后,就可以将它绑定到OpenClaw了。在OpenClaw的配置文件中找到通讯平台配置部分,添加飞书的配置信息,包括App ID和App Secret。配置文件的格式是JSON格式,按照提示填入相应的值即可。配置完成后,可以使用openclaw test命令测试连接是否正常。如果一切配置正确,OpenClaw会显示连接成功的消息。

Agent是OpenClaw的核心概念,每个Agent代表一个独立的智能助手,有自己独特的人格、能力和记忆。创建Agent是使用OpenClaw的重要步骤。首先为Agent创建一个独立的工作目录,使用mkdir命令创建新文件夹,然后进入这个文件夹。在文件夹中运行openclaw agent create命令,OpenClaw会自动创建Agent的基本文件结构。

IDENTITY.md文件用来定义Agent的基本身份信息。你需要设定Agent的名称、角色、类型和风格等属性。比如你可以创建一个名为小助手的Agent,它的角色是工作助手,类型是智能助手,风格是专业高效。IDENTITY.md文件的内容会直接影响Agent的说话方式和行为特点,所以需要根据实际用途精心设计。

SOUL.md文件用来定义Agent的性格和行为准则。你可以设定Agent的核心原则、工作方式、边界和个性特点等。比如设定Agent应该真诚高效、偶尔有人情味,应该先想办法解决问题而不是立即求助。SOUL.md文件的内容会深度影响Agent的决策和行为模式,是塑造Agent个性的关键。

OpenClaw还支持丰富的技能系统,技能是一组预定义的功能包,可以为Agent添加新的能力。OpenClaw社区提供了天气查询、文档管理、数据分析、图片处理等各种技能包。安装技能很简单,使用openclaw skill install命令加上技能名称即可。技能安装完成后,Agent就具备了相应的能力。你可以随时卸载不再需要的技能,或者更新技能到最新版本。

OpenClaw是一个功能强大、灵活易用的AI助手管理平台。通过本文的完整配置教程,你应该已经掌握了从安装到部署的全部流程。现在就可以开始打造属于你自己的AI助手了。记住,AI助手的价值在于持续的使用和优化,多与它交互,根据反馈调整配置,让它越来越懂你。随着使用时间的增长,你会发现AI助手能帮你做的事情越来越多,工作效率也会大大提高。

本文来自投稿,不代表展天博客立场,如若转载,请注明出处:https://www.me900.com/529766.html

(0)

相关推荐

  • 数字人主播:2026年AI直播新风口,7×24小时无人直播低成本高转化

    数字人主播是2026年AI直播的新风口,通过深度学习技术打造的虚拟主播,可以实现7×24小时无人直播。数字人主播具备S级真人深度学习能力,口型同步、微表情驱动、声音克隆等技术让虚拟主播更加逼真。相比真人主播,数字人主播成本降低70%,单人可以运营10个以上直播间,实现一人成军。 数字人主播的核心技术包括多模态大模型、NLP直播交互、计算机视觉直播、语音合成T…

    大杂烩 2026-03-10